Tens of thousands of runners were present at the starting line of today's*Boston Marathon, despite temperatures in the high 80s. But as many as 4,300 registered racers*dropped out following warnings from officials that, for those who weren't used to running in the heat, the lengthy race could be excessively dangerous. Which doesn't mean it's not possible to run safely when the mercury rises--it just takes a little extra caution (and maybe a shorter distance).
